# PR Description Generator
|
||||
|
||||
Generate a pull request description based on the project's PR template at `.github/pull_request_template.md`.
|
||||
|
||||
## Steps
|
||||
|
||||
1. **Determine the base branch**: Prefer the PR's actual `baseRefName` (via `gh pr view <PR> --json baseRefName`) when a PR exists. Otherwise default by intent — feature PRs target `preview`, release PRs target `master`. If still ambiguous, ask the user.
|
||||
|
||||
2. **Analyze changes**: Run the following to understand what changed:
|
||||
- `git log <base>...HEAD --oneline` to see all commits on this branch
|
||||
- `git diff <base>...HEAD --stat` to see which files changed
|
||||
- `git diff <base>...HEAD` to read the actual diff (use `--no-color`)
|
||||
- If the diff is very large, focus on the most important files first
|
||||
|
||||
3. **Fill out the PR template** with the following sections:
|
||||
|
||||
### Description
|
||||
|
||||
Write a clear, concise summary of what the PR does and why. Focus on the "what" and "why", not line-by-line changes. Mention any important implementation decisions.
|
||||
|
||||
### Type of Change
|
||||
|
||||
Check the appropriate box(es) based on the changes:
|
||||
- Bug fix (non-breaking change which fixes an issue)
|
||||
- Feature (non-breaking change which adds functionality)
|
||||
- Improvement (non-breaking change that improves existing functionality)
|
||||
- Code refactoring
|
||||
- Performance improvements
|
||||
- Documentation update
|
||||
|
||||
### Screenshots and Media
|
||||
|
||||
Leave this section for the user to fill in, preserving the existing placeholder comment from `.github/pull_request_template.md` verbatim rather than introducing different text.
|
||||
|
||||
### Test Scenarios
|
||||
|
||||
Based on the code changes, suggest specific test scenarios that should be verified. Be concrete (e.g., "Navigate to project settings and verify the new toggle works") rather than generic.
|
||||
|
||||
### References
|
||||
- If commit messages or branch name reference a work item identifier (e.g., `WEB-1234`), include it
|
||||
- If the user provides a linked issue, include it
|
||||
- If Sentry issue links or IDs (e.g., `SENTRY-ABC123`, Sentry URLs) were mentioned earlier in the conversation, include them as references
|
||||
|
||||
4. **Output format**: Print the filled-out markdown template so the user can copy it directly. Do NOT wrap it in a code fence — output the raw markdown.
|
||||
|
||||
## Guidelines
|
||||
|
||||
- Keep the description concise but informative
|
||||
- Use bullet points for multiple changes
|
||||
- Focus on user-facing impact, not implementation details
|
||||
- If the branch has a Plane work item ID in its name (e.g., `WEB-1234`), reference it
|
||||
- Don't fabricate test scenarios that aren't relevant to the actual changes

# Release Notes Generator
|
||||
|
||||
Generate structured release notes from a Plane release PR by parsing its commit list, then update the PR description.
|
||||
|
||||
## Versioning
|
||||
|
||||
Plane community uses **semver** (`vX.Y.Z`, major.minor.patch) for releases.
|
||||
|
||||
- PR title format: `release: vX.Y.Z`
|
||||
- Source branch: `canary`
|
||||
- Target branch: `master`
|
||||
|
||||
## When to Use
|
||||
|
||||
- User links/mentions a Plane release PR (e.g. `release: v1.3.0`) and asks for release notes
|
||||
- User asks to "create release notes" / "update PR description" for a release PR in `makeplane/plane`
|
||||
- The branch is named `canary` or `release/x.y.z` and the base is `master`
|
||||
|
||||
## Steps
|
||||
|
||||
### 1. Fetch commits
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
gh pr view <PR_NUM> --json title,body,baseRefName,headRefName,commits \
|
||||
--jq '.commits[] | .messageHeadline + "\n---BODY---\n" + .messageBody + "\n===END==="'
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
For a quick scan first:
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
gh pr view <PR_NUM> --json commits \
|
||||
--jq '.commits[] | {oid: .oid[0:10], message: .messageHeadline}'
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
### 2. Filter out noise
|
||||
|
||||
**Always exclude** these commits — mechanical, not user-facing:
|
||||
|
||||
| Pattern | Reason |
|
||||
| -------------------------------------------- | -------------- |
|
||||
| `fix: merge conflicts` | Merge artifact |
|
||||
| `Merge branch '...' of github.com:...` | Merge artifact |
|
||||
| `Revert "..."` (when immediately re-applied) | Internal churn |
|
||||
|
||||
### 3. Parse work item IDs
|
||||
|
||||
Most meaningful commits begin with a Plane work item identifier in brackets:
|
||||
|
||||
- `[WEB-XXXX]` — web/frontend product items
|
||||
- `[SILO-XXXX]` — Silo (integrations: Slack, GitHub, GitLab, Jira/Linear)
|
||||
- `[MOBILE-XXXX]`, `[API-XXXX]`, etc.
|
||||
|
||||
Always preserve these IDs in the release notes — they let readers click through to the source ticket.
|
||||
|
||||
### 4. (Optional) Enrich via Plane MCP
|
||||
|
||||
For larger features where the commit headline is terse, fetch the work item:
|
||||
|
||||
```text
|
||||
mcp__plane__retrieve_work_item_by_identifier(project_identifier="WEB", issue_identifier=6874)
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
Use the returned `name` and `description_stripped` to flesh out the bullet. Skip this for routine fixes — commit body is usually enough. Don't enrich every item (slow + work item descriptions are often empty).
|
||||
|
||||
### 5. Categorize by conventional-commit type
|
||||
|
||||
| Commit prefix | Section |
|
||||
| -------------------------------- | ------------------- |
|
||||
| `feat:`, `feat(scope):` | ✨ New Features |
|
||||
| `fix:`, `fix(scope):` | 🐛 Bug Fixes |
|
||||
| `refactor:` | 🔧 Refactor & Chore |
|
||||
| `chore:`, `chore(scope):` | 🔧 Refactor & Chore |
|
||||
| `chore(deps):`, dependabot bumps | 📦 Dependencies |
|
||||
|
||||
### 6. Format
|
||||
|
||||
```markdown
|
||||
# Release vX.Y.Z
|
||||
|
||||
## ✨ New Features
|
||||
|
||||
- **<Short title>** — [WEB-XXXX] (#PR_NUM)
|
||||
Optional 1–2 sentence elaboration drawn from commit body.
|
||||
|
||||
## 🐛 Bug Fixes
|
||||
|
||||
- **<Short title>** — [WEB-XXXX] (#PR_NUM)
|
||||
|
||||
## 🔧 Refactor & Chore
|
||||
|
||||
- **<Short title>** — [WEB-XXXX] (#PR_NUM)
|
||||
|
||||
## 📦 Dependencies
|
||||
|
||||
- Bump `<package>` X.Y.Z → A.B.C (#PR_NUM)
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
Rules:
|
||||
|
||||
- Lead with a bold human-readable title (rewrite the commit subject if cryptic)
|
||||
- Always include the work item ID in brackets and the merge PR number in parens
|
||||
- Add a sub-line elaboration only when the commit body has substance worth surfacing (acceptance criteria, scope notes, gotchas like "behind feature flag", "requires migration", "requires Vercel setting")
|
||||
- Drop empty sections
|
||||
|
||||
### 7. Update the PR description
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
gh pr edit <PR_NUM> --body "$(cat <<'EOF'
|
||||
<release notes markdown>
|
||||
EOF
|
||||
)"
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
Always use a HEREDOC with single-quoted `'EOF'` so backticks/dollars in the notes are preserved.
|
||||
|
||||
## Quick Reference: end-to-end
|
||||
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
PR=2498
|
||||
gh pr view $PR --json commits --jq '.commits[] | .messageHeadline + "\n---\n" + .messageBody + "\n==="' > /tmp/commits.txt
|
||||
# read /tmp/commits.txt, filter, categorize, draft notes
|
||||
gh pr edit $PR --body "$(cat <<'EOF'
|
||||
... release notes ...
|
||||
EOF
|
||||
)"
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
## Common Mistakes
|
||||
|
||||
- **Including `fix: merge conflicts`** — merge artifact, no functional content
|
||||
- **Dropping the work item ID** — readers rely on `[WEB-XXXX]` to navigate to the ticket
|
||||
- **Over-enriching with MCP lookups** — work item descriptions are often empty; commit body is usually richer
|
||||
- **Missing the merge PR number** — always include `(#NNNN)` from the commit subject so reviewers can audit the source PR
|
||||
- **Using `--body` without HEREDOC** — backticks/dollar signs get shell-interpreted and corrupt the notes
|
||||
- **Editing the title** — release PR titles are version markers; only edit the body
|
||||
|
||||
## Plane-Specific Conventions
|
||||
|
||||
- Release PRs go from `canary` → `master`
|
||||
- PR title format: `release: vX.Y.Z` semver (major.minor.patch)
|
||||
- Commits coming from feature branches always carry a work item ID; commits without one are usually infra/chores
|

def sanitize_filename(filename):
|
||||
"""
|
||||
Sanitize a filename to prevent path traversal attacks.
|
||||
|
||||
Strips directory components, path traversal sequences, and null bytes
|
||||
from user-supplied filenames used in upload paths and S3 object keys.
|
||||
|
||||
Returns None for empty/missing input so callers can still validate
|
||||
that a filename was provided.
|
||||
"""
|
||||
if not filename or not isinstance(filename, str):
|
||||
return None
|
||||
|
||||
# Strip null bytes
|
||||
filename = filename.replace("\x00", "")
|
||||
|
||||
# Normalize backslashes so os.path.basename handles Windows-style paths on POSIX
|
||||
filename = filename.replace("\\", "/")
|
||||
|
||||
# Take only the basename to remove any directory components
|
||||
filename = os.path.basename(filename)
|
||||
|
||||
# Remove any remaining path traversal sequences
|
||||
filename = filename.replace("..", "")
|
||||
|
||||
# Strip whitespace before removing leading dots so " .env" is caught
|
||||
filename = filename.strip()
|
||||
|
||||
# Remove leading dots (hidden files)
|
||||
filename = filename.lstrip(".")
|
||||
|
||||
# Strip any remaining whitespace
|
||||
filename = filename.strip()
|
||||
|
||||
if not filename:
|
||||
return None
|
||||
|
||||
return filename
